Output 75b656fb7ed9fde4213b8620a1e25e866860779301fa49c3009784c35d765e69:1

value
10517040
script pubkey
OP_0 OP_PUSHBYTES_20 8a2f4fa7b9572447cda1aa9fa85f48a0b0cf56f7
address
bc1q3gh5lfae2ujy0ndp4206sh6g5zcv74hh8ua66a
transaction
75b656fb7ed9fde4213b8620a1e25e866860779301fa49c3009784c35d765e69
spent
true